Favorite 2016 500 Abarth Used 2014 Fiat 500L Performance and Interior . The new-for-2014 Fiat 500L is powered by a four-cylinder turbocharged engine that puts out 160 horsepower. It’s the same peppy engine used in the performance Fiat 500 Abarth, and it mostly gets the wagon moving with enthusiasm. However, there is a bit of turbo lag right when you hit the gas. The first of these was fitted to the Fiat 500 Turbo from 2013 and on, with 135 hp. The sportier Fiat 500 Abarth’s turbocharged 1.4-litre engine made 160 hp.
